When we arrived, it was packed with famished locals looking for a bite to eat after their Sunday congregations. They have a very extensive menu with items ranging from Hobo Hash to specialty sandwiches and burgers. The menu was very descriptive; all the ingredients were included next to the name of the item which made every dish sound delectable and it was incredibly hard to choose only one. The cafe itself has a more antique vibe to it, the tablecloths have pictures of old auction sales dating back to the fifties. All in all, it's a quite quaint family-owned place that appeals to all.I wasn't in a breakfast-y mood that day so I decided to order the Volcano Burger. The description listed the following ingredients, "Grilled Onions, Tomato, Lettuce, Jalapenos, Habanero Monterey Jack Cheese, American Cheese and Slices of Spicy Kielbasa. (Not for the faint of Heart. It's Hot!)" I was excited because the spicier, the better. With it, I ordered a salad with Caesar dressing, in lieu of fries.
![]() |
| The Volcano Burger |
As you can see, the burger also came with fries instead of a salad, which I didn't mind because I'm not one to turn away french fries. It wasn't till I completed my burger that the waitress realized her mistake and came back with the salad, which I also ate.
The burger itself did not meet expectations; the patty was a little on the dry side and the tomatoes were not yet ripe. I did enjoy the jalapenos and kielbasa, but I found the burger lacking in the spice department. However, I am an avid eater of spicy food so my palette might have enjoyed it more with Tabasco or hot sauce. The cheeses overpowered the burger as a whole, and I could not detect the different ingredients from one another. The buns were soaked with the oil from the cheeses, making the burger almost impossible to devour. Overall, I give this burger a 6.5 out of 10. Cafe Bellis is definitely more of a breakfast joint.
